Citation and commencement

1.—(1) This Order may be cited as the Police Powers for Designated Staff (Code of Ethics) Order (Northern Ireland) 2008.

(2) This Order shall come into operation on 1st July 2008.

Interpretation

2.  In this Order—

“the 2003 Act” means the Police (Northern Ireland) Act 2003;

“designated person” means a person designated under section 30, 30A or 31 of the 2003 Act;

“relevant function” means, in relation to a designated person, any function for the purpose of which any power or duty is conferred or imposed on him by his designation under section 30, 30A or 31 of the 2003 Act.

Code of Ethics

3.—(1) The code of ethics issued by the Board under section 52 of the Police (Northern Ireland) Act 2000(1) shall apply to the relevant functions of a designated person as it applies to the duties of a police officer, subject to the modifications in this Article.
